    Corrigendum to: “The Prevalence of Internet Addiction and Its Relations to the Self Esteem and Life Satisfaction in Students of a Medical University”

    Using internet has a growing popularity, especially among students. The aim of this study was to determine the prevalence of internet addiction and its relationship with the level of self esteem and life satisfaction in students of lorestan university of medical sciences in Iran. A cross-sectional study, with applying stratified sampling and then multi-stage cluster sampling method was performed. The sample size was 160. Four questionnaires (Demographic characteristics, Internet Addiction Test (IAT) by Dr. Kimberly Young, Rosenberg's Self esteem Scale and Diener’s Life Satisfaction Scale) were used to collect data, the software spss 16 was used for data analysis. Prevalence of internet addiction was 10%, and this problem was more prevalent in male students (P˂0.05). Moreover, there was a significant and adverse relation between internet addiction score and self esteem score (P=0.015), and life satisfaction score (P=0.012). There was a significant and direct relationship between life satisfaction and self esteem (P=0.001). Young people should be encouraged to use the internet as a more useful and efficient tool and become aware of the internet and its harmful effects.

    The Relationship between Development Indices and Children’s Growth Among Under 12-Month-Old Children in Markazi Province, Iran

    Background: The factors affecting children’s growth and development have been discussed in various research studies. This study evaluates the association between growth and development of under 12-month-old children in Iran.Methods: This cross-sectional study uses the Ages & Stages Questionnaire (ASQ) data and demographic characteristics in the child's health records of 15,885 Iranian children in Arak city up to March 2017. The impact of growth disorder, type of delivery, preterm birth, at birth weight/height/head circumference, gross motor, problem-solving, personal-social, communication, and fine motor on the participants’ head circumference/weight/height was assessed. Unadjusted analyses were done using independent sample t-test, Pearson correlation test and one-way analysis of variance. Multiple multivariate regression was utilized for adjusted effects. P-values less than 0.05 were considered statistically significant.Results: Head circumference was associated with growth disorder, type of delivery, and preterm birth. Children with known and unknown growth disorders had 610.19 and 160.58 grams less weight than those without any growth disorder. Gross motor and personal-social aspects of ASQ were found to be associated with weight at the age of 12-month old. Height at 12-months was affected by growth disorder, gross motor, personal-social, communication, and fine motor.Conclusion: Results of this study show that cesarean type of delivery, preterm birth, and low birth weight are the impacting factors associated with negative children growth trends and lower developmental status at the age of 12 months

    Analysis of stress- strain distribution of dowel and glue line in L-type furniture joint by means of finite element method

    In this study 3D stress-strain distribution of dowel and glue line on L-type joints made of plywood doweled was investigated. Members of joints made of 11-ply hardwood plywood (Hornbeam, Beech and Alder) that were 19 mm in thickness. In this study effect of beech dowels in three levels diameters (6, 8 and 10 mm) and penetration of depth (9, 13 and 17 mm) on bending moment capacity of L-type joints under compression loading was investigated as experimental test, then stress-strain distribution of wood dowel and glue line in specimens were simulated by means of ANSYS 15 software with finite element method (FEM).Results have shown that bending moment resistance increased with increasing dowel diameter from 6 to 8 mm, but downward trend was observed with increasing 8 to 10 mm in dowel diameter. Bending moment resistance increased with increasing penetration depth. Also, result obtained of simulation by means of ANSYS software have shown that stress-strain in dowel and glue line increased with increasing diameter of dowel and Increasing stress in joints made of diameter dowel 10 mm due to fracture in joints and decrease in resistance once. According to results obtained of model analysis, the ultimate stress of dowel and glue line occurred in the area that joints were contacted
